Understanding the Western Blot Technique
The Western Blot technique, developed in the 1970s, utilizes the principle of electrophoresis to separate proteins based on their size and then transfers them to a membrane for further analysis. This multifaceted approach allows for the identification of specific proteins through the use of antibodies, making it a cornerstone technique in biochemistry and molecular biology.
Key Steps in the Western Blotting Process
- Sample Preparation: The first step involves extracting proteins from the biological sample, which may include cells, tissues, or bodily fluids. Effective lysis and proper buffer usage are crucial for protein preservation.
- Sodium Dodecyl Sulfate Polyacrylamide Gel Electrophoresis (SDS-PAGE): The extracted proteins are then subjected to SDS-PAGE, which separates them based on molecular weight. This step is vital for achieving accurate results.
- Transfer of Proteins: After electrophoresis, the proteins are transferred to a membrane (typically nitrocellulose or PVDF), ensuring their immobilization for subsequent analysis.
- Blocking: To prevent non-specific binding of antibodies, the membrane is incubated with a blocking solution, commonly containing non-fat dry milk or BSA.
- Antibody Incubation: The primary antibody specific to the target protein is added, followed by a secondary antibody, which is conjugated to an enzyme or fluorescent dye for detection.
- Detection: The final step involves visualizing the protein bands using chemiluminescence or fluorescence, allowing for analysis and interpretation of results.
Applications of Western Blot Apparatus
The versatility of the Western Blot Apparatus opens the door to numerous applications across different domains:
- Clinical Diagnostics: Western blotting is essential in diagnosing various diseases, including viral infections like HIV, where it is used to confirm positive ELISA test results.
- Research and Development: In drug development and biological research, this technique enables the study of protein expression, modification, and interactions.
- Quality Control: In biomanufacturing, the Western blot is employed to assess the quality and consistency of biopharmaceutical products.
- Protein Analysis: The method is widely used to analyze post-translational modifications in proteins, crucial for understanding their function and regulation.
Advantages of Using Western Blot Apparatus
The advantages of utilizing the Western Blot Apparatus in research are significant:
- Sensitivity: Western blotting can detect specific proteins at very low concentrations, making it an excellent choice for research needing high specificity.
- Quantitative Analysis: The technique allows for the quantitative measurement of protein expression levels, providing valuable insights into biological processes.
- Specificity: The ability to use specific antibodies ensures that only the target proteins are detected, minimizing background noise in the results.
- Versatile Applications: Western blot can be adapted for a variety of applications, from clinical diagnostics to research in various fields, including oncology, immunology, and neurology.
Choosing the Right Western Blot Apparatus
When selecting a Western Blot Apparatus, it is essential to consider several factors to ensure the best performance:
- Size and Capacity: Depending on the volume of samples, choose an apparatus that can accommodate your needs efficiently.
- Compatibility: Ensure that the apparatus is compatible with the types of gels and membranes you plan to use.
- User-Friendliness: Look for features that enhance ease of use, such as programmable protocols and intuitive interfaces.
- Durability and Maintenance: High-quality apparatus should be durable and easy to maintain, minimizing downtime in your laboratory.
